So, how exactly do these tiny tools work? Base cabinet levelers are small, adjustable feet that screw into the bottom of your cabinets. They can be adjusted up or down to level out your cabinets and keep them stable.Different Types of Base Cabinet Levelers
There are different types of base cabinet levelers available on the market, including plastic, metal, and even magnetic ones. Each type has its own advantages and disadvantages, so it's important to choose the right one for your needs.Installation Process
Installing base cabinet levelers is a simple process. First, you need to remove the existing feet from your cabinets. Then, screw in the base cabinet levelers, making sure they are adjusted to the correct height. Finally, place the cabinet back in its original position and adjust the levelers as needed.Cost of Base Cabinet Levelers
Base cabinet levelers are not expensive, with prices ranging from a few dollars to around $20 per set. However, if you're hiring a professional to install them, the cost may be higher.Maintenance Tips

What are base cabinet levelers?
Base cabinet levelers are small devices that are used to adjust the height of base cabinets. They are typically made of plastic or metal and come in a variety of sizes and shapes.
Why do people need base cabinet levelers?
People may need base cabinet levelers for a variety of reasons. Perhaps their kitchen floor is uneven, or they need to compensate for a sloping ceiling. Base cabinet levelers can also be useful for ensuring that cabinets are level and stable, which can help prevent accidents and damage to the cabinets.
Are base cabinet levelers difficult to install?
No, base cabinet levelers are relatively easy to install. Most come with simple instructions that can be followed by anyone with basic handyman skills. However, if you're unsure about how to install them, it's always a good idea to consult a professional.
What are some common problems associated with base cabinet levelers?
One common problem with base cabinet levelers is that they can become loose over time, which can cause cabinets to wobble or become unstable. This can be easily fixed by tightening the levelers or replacing them with new ones.
Another potential issue is that the levelers can be difficult to adjust if they are located in a tight space. In this case, it may be necessary to remove the cabinet in order to make the necessary adjustments.
